MONROE, La. (KNOE) - With the school year weeks away, a student-led nonprofit and the Louisiana Department of Education are offering free resources to help children stay on track academically.

Free one-on-one tutoring through Connect Me

Connect Me offers free online tutoring for students in kindergarten through 8th grade. The program is run entirely by students and has completed more than 60,000 sessions for children across the globe. Tutors cover math, science and reading.

Sessions are one hour long and held once a week. Families can request additional sessions if needed.

“We never do group tutoring,” said Mehmet Tascioglu, founder of Connect Me. “We pair all of our students with tutors who match academic fit and also personality fit so that pairing is strong when we make it. It’s just high quality. We treat this like you’re signing up for a $100 paid session, quality is our priority.”

The service is free and runs all summer long.

State literacy resources for families

The Louisiana Department of Education is also pushing tools to help families address summer learning loss through literacy. The state’s summer learning programs focus on three goals: reading, comprehension, and expressing ideas through writing and speaking.

Louisiana students reached their highest proficiency on state testing this year. The department is encouraging families to continue building on that progress through simple activities such as visiting a library or participating in community reading events.

The following free and low-cost resources are available to any family:

  • Reading Rockets — Tips for struggling readers
  • Reading Universe — Step-by-step reading skills
  • First Book — Low-cost and free books for kids
  • Get Ready to Read! — Pre-K literacy activities

No program enrollment is required to access these tools.
